I tried to add a comment to my bug #28686. Being a common user, I could not
modify the asignee, that was static text only no entry field. When I comitted
my addition, I was asked for my password, and then told:
You tried to change the Assignee field from unassigned@gcc.gnu.org to
__UNKNOWN__, but only the assignee of the bug, or a sufficiently empowered user
may change that field.
This effectively prevents me from adding comments to the bug report.
Another thing that might be related: When I log in on the home page or through
the "Log In" link on any report I get to the home page, and my status is logged
in. When I jump from the home page to a specific bug, by entering its number in
the form and clicking "Find" or by directly entering its URL, my status is back
to not logged in, as I have the "Log In" link in my footer.
